Hideki Kamiya's Clovers Studio Assembles Audio Team with Platinum Veterans

Summary
Hideki Kamiya's new studio Clovers has announced the completion of its audio team, bringing aboard several veteran composers from PlatinumGames who contributed to the Bayonetta and Okami series. The newly revealed members include Hiroshi Yamaguchi, the lead composer for Bayonetta who also worked on the original Okami in 2006; Hitomi Kurokawa, known for scoring the Bayonetta series and The Wonderful 101; Aoba Nakanishi, who served as lead composer for Bayonetta Origins in 2023; and sound designer Misaki Shindo, a long-time collaborator of Kamiya. Together, they will provide the audio foundation for the currently in-development Okami sequel. This team assembly is significant for several reasons.
